Macaroni Salad
Ingredients:
- 2 cups elbow macaroni, uncooked
- 165 g (¾ cup) vegan mayonnaise
- 30 ml (2 tbsp) apple cider vinegar
- 15 g (1 tbsp) yellow mustard
- 8.3 g (2 tsp) granulated sugar
- 3 g (½ tsp) salt
- 0.5 g (¼ tsp) black pepper
- 60 g (½ cup) celery
- 53.3 g (⅓ cup) red onion
- 75 g (½ cup) red bell pepper
- 2 tbsp fresh parsley, chopped

Rinse the cooked macaroni under cold water and let it cool completely before dressing — warm pasta absorbs the dressing unevenly and can turn the salad greasy instead of creamy.
Instructions:
- Cook pasta: Cook macaroni in well-salted boiling water until al dente according to package directions. Drain and rinse under cold water to stop cooking. Let cool completely.
- Make the dressing: Whisk together mayonnaise, apple cider vinegar, mustard, sugar, salt, and pepper in a large bowl.
- Combine: Add cooled macaroni, celery, red onion, bell pepper, and parsley to the dressing. Fold gently to coat everything evenly.
- Chill: Cover and refrigerate at least 1 hour before serving to allow flavors to meld. Stir and taste for seasoning before serving.
- Serve: Serve cold, garnished with a sprinkle of paprika and extra parsley if desired.
Tips: The pasta continues to absorb dressing as it chills. If it looks dry after resting, stir in a spoonful of mayo and a splash of milk to loosen it up.
Swaps: Use Greek yogurt in place of half the mayo for a lighter version. Sweet pickles or relish are a great addition for a classic deli-style flavor.
Storage: Refrigerate in a sealed container up to 4 days. Do not freeze.
This recipe leans on a handful of key ingredients to get its flavor and texture right. The apple cider vinegar adds tang that cuts through richness and balances the flavors. The granulated sugar provides clean sweetness and helps balance acidity. The salt sharpens and balances every other flavor in the dish. The black pepper adds a subtle heat that rounds out the seasoning.
